Abstract Modern transportation infrastructure is starting to include more and more intelligent transportation systems (ITSs), which provide towns and cities safe, effective transportation options. However, ITSs’ dependence on networked technology also raises the possibility of security flaws that hackers may take advantage of. This chapter examines the several kinds of cyber security assaults that may be directed at Information and Communication Technology Systems (ICTSs), including malware, phishing, remote access, denial of service (DoS), physical, insider threat, and social engineering attacks. It also covers the possible fallout from these attacks, which can include everything from bodily harm to fatalities to service interruptions. Intelligent transportation systems (ITS) are intricate, time-sensitive systems where the availability of cyber security directly affects both the effectiveness of transportation services and the physical safety of road users. While ITS standards are being developed, neither the formation of a security strategy nor the implementation of a complete standard have yet to occur. It is necessary to carefully analyze and evaluate the compatibility between the different ITS standards and the interactions with the outside world (Smart Cities, IoT).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) have been created and implemented during the past few decades with the goal of increasing productivity, promoting sustainable transportation development, lowering environmental impact, and improving safety and mobility. ITS blends cutting-edge technology with the traditional realm of transportation infrastructure, using advancements in information systems, communication, sensors, controllers, and sophisticated mathematical techniques.
